AquaKoi is an IoT-based smart monitoring and control system designed for koi fish cultivation. It leverages Firebase, Flutter, and ESP32 to provide real-time data monitoring, predictive analysis, and automated control of water quality parameters. The mobile application offers intuitive interfaces for auto-pilot control and monitoring parameters

An IoT project to send live local weather data gathered using Raspberry Pi's SenseHat to a remote database and display in an online dashboard at www.math.foodonya.com/iot Stack used: Python, Python external libraries, PHP, MySQL, Apache, Bootstrap, CSS, jQuery.
